Output 15def6676ad73067fd431899a47dd3414ad1e403739d096142f1f2d4b7eb4aac:21

value
2823822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 743141a0d09dc320f069a48f61ec8e302a57cf5f OP_EQUAL
address
3CHPKBrcqjowx3w7R1SMVHvP5Z5xeh6e5D
transaction
15def6676ad73067fd431899a47dd3414ad1e403739d096142f1f2d4b7eb4aac
spent
true